The Role of Tokenization in Renewable Energy

1. Enhancing Energy Storage and Distribution

One of the key challenges in renewable energy is the intermittent nature of solar and wind power. To address this issue, tokenization can help to store and distribute energy more efficiently. By tokenizing renewable energy certificates (RECs), for example, investors can purchase and sell these tokens, creating a market for renewable energy. This market-based approach can incentivize businesses and individuals to invest in renewable energy sources, leading to a increase in the adoption of solar, wind, and other clean energy technologies.

2. Facilitating Blockchain Integration

Blockchain technology, which uses distributed ledgers to store and share data, is a perfect fit for tokenization in renewable energy. By leveraging blockchain, tokenized energy can be traded and traded more securely, ensuring transparency and accountability. Additionally, blockchain can help to streamline the process of energy consumption, as well as facilitate the integration of renewable energy sources into existing energy grids.

3. Reducing Carbon Emissions

Tokenization can also help to reduce carbon emissions by enabling the trading of renewable energy certificates. As businesses and individuals invest in clean energy sources, they can earn RECs, which can be traded like stock. This market-based approach can create a incentive for businesses to reduce their carbon footprint and adopt more sustainable practices.

4. Encouraging Innovation

Tokenization can drive innovation in the renewable energy sector by creating new opportunities for startups and small businesses. By leveraging tokenization, these entities can access funding and partnership opportunities, allowing them to develop new technologies and solutions for the renewable energy market.
